#7654DC (Medium Purple) - RGB 118, 84, 220 Color Information

#7654dc Conversion Table

HEX Triplet 76, 54, DC
RGB Decimal 118, 84, 220
RGB Octal 166, 124, 334
RGB Percent 46.3%, 32.9%, 86.3%
RGB Binary 1110110, 1010100, 11011100
CMY 0.537, 0.671, 0.137
CMYK 46, 62, 0, 14

Color spaces of #7654DC Medium Purple - RGB(118, 84, 220)

HSV (or HSB) 255°, 62°, 86°
HSL 255°, 66°, 60°
Web Safe #6666cc
XYZ 23.560, 15.360, 69.433
CIE-Lab 46.123, 46.315, -65.039
xyY 0.217, 0.142, 15.360
Decimal 7754972

#7654dc - RGB(118, 84, 220) - Medium Purple Color FAQ

What is the color code for Medium Purple?

Hex color code for Medium Purple color is #7654dc. RGB color code for medium purple color is rgb(118, 84, 220).

What is the RGB value of #7654dc?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#7654dc is rgb(118, 84, 220).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'118' indicates the intensity of the red component, '84' represents the green component's intensity, and '220'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#7654dc.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#7654dc?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#7654dc is composed of 46% Cyan, 62% Magenta, 0% Yellow, and 14%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 46%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 62%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 0%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 14%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
